Mercury cyanide oxide (Hg2(CN)2O)
Mercury cyanide oxide (Hg2(CN)2O) is a chemical substance with the molecular formula C2Hg2N2O.
01 · Identification
What Mercury cyanide oxide… is
Mercury cyanide oxide (Hg2(CN)2O) is a chemical substance with the molecular formula C2Hg2N2O. Its molecular formula is C2Hg2N2O and its molecular weight is 469.22 g/mol.
Under the GHS it carries the signal word Danger.
Other names for Mercury cyanide oxide…
- dimercury dicyanide oxide
- mercuric oxycyanide
02 · GHS classification
Hazards and label elements
Harmonised classification under CLP Annex VI. This is the legally binding classification in the EU; other jurisdictions may differ.
| Code | Hazard statement |
|---|---|
| H201 | Explosive; mass explosion hazard. |
| H331 | Toxic if inhaled. |
| H311 | Toxic in contact with skin. |
| H301 | Toxic if swallowed. |
| H373 | May cause damage to organs <or state all organs affected, if known> through prolonged or repeated exposure <state route of exposure if it is conclusively proven that no other routes of exposure cause the hazard>. |
| H400 | Very toxic to aquatic life. |
| H410 | Very toxic to aquatic life with long lasting effects. |

03 · Handling and storage
Storing and handling Mercury cyanide oxide…
Reactivity
MERCURIC OXYCYANIDE detonates on heating [Hawley]. Several instances have been reported where explosions occurred in handling this substance. Friction is a frequent cause of the explosion [Chem. Abst. 16:2010. 1972]. Decomposes on contact with acid to give off hydrogen cyanide, a flammable poisonous gas. Desensitized by mixing 67% mercuric cyanide to create commercial product.
